Family forced to flee Stirlingshire home after firework sets porch ablaze

A FAMILY were forced to flee after a firework set their porch ablaze at their home in Drymen, Stirlingshire.

Police were questioning a 23-year-old man over the incident on Sunday morning.

Chief Superintendent Davie Flynn condemned the "reckless" act, which he said put the family-of-five in danger.

The parents and three children, who were asleep in their beds, evacuated the home after being woken by smoke alarms.

Ch Supt Flynn, of Central Scotland Police, said: "It is beyond belief that someone would be so reckless as to set off a firework in the direction of a family home in the early hours of the morning while they slept.

"We are currently questioning a 23-year-old man and our inquiries are continuing."

Last week the force launched Operation Alamo to tackle anti-social behaviour surrounding the use of fireworks.

The officer said: "As we head into the second week of Operation Alamo, I'm saddened that our message is clearly not getting through to some parts of our communities.

"While we have only had three crimes reported since the start of the operation on Friday, this incident in Drymen was extremely dangerous and could have had far more serious consequences."
